What to include in a support email

Orbo accounts have no username or password — on iOS and Android your progress is tied to an anonymous device account, so we cannot look you up by name. To find your account, please tell us:

  • Your player name and your current floor number (both shown on the Player tab).
  • Which platform you play on — iOS, Android, Telegram, jest.com or the web.
  • What happened, and roughly when. A screenshot helps more than anything else.

Purchases and refunds

You were charged but did not receive your gems or items

Reopen the app first. Purchases that were interrupted — by a crash, a lost connection, or closing the app mid-purchase — are retried automatically the next time you launch, and are usually delivered within a few seconds.

If it still has not arrived, email contact@playorbo.fun with the details above plus your store receipt or order ID, and we will deliver the purchase manually.

Delete your account

Open the Player tab, then Settings → Delete Account. Deletion is immediate and permanent. If you cannot open the app, email contact@playorbo.fun and we will do it for you. Full details are on the account deletion page.
